The world's first birth of an integrated circuit.
In 1947, the University of Illinois graduate Jack Kilby With a keen interest in electronic technology, in Milwaukee, Wisconsin, to find a job for an electronics supplier manufacturing radio, television and hearing aids parts. Spare time, he was in Electrical Engineering from the University of Wisconsin on Master evening. Of course, the dual pressures of work and school can be considered for Kilby is a challenge, but he said: "This thing can do, and it is certainly worth the effort."
Obtain a master's degree, Kilby and his wife moved to Dallas, Texas, worked at Texas Instruments, Inc., because it is almost the only allowed him to devote full time to the miniaturization of electronic devices used in research company, to provide him with a lot of time and a good experimental conditions. Kilby naturally mild, taciturn, with 6 feet 6 inches tall, aides and friends are called "gentle giant." It is this inarticulate giant brewing out of a giant-style idea.
Then Texas Instruments has a tradition, where the hot August biweekly employees can enjoy the holiday. However, newcomers to the Kilby has missed the holiday, only stay deserted workshop study alone. During this period, he gradually formed a genius idea: resistors and capacitors (passive components) can be used with transistor (active devices) of the same material. Further, since all components are manufactured with the same piece of material, then these components may be in situ on the same piece of material manufacturing, and then connected to each other, forming a complete circuit. He chose the semiconductor silicon.
